"Seven essays by eminent photo-historians and curators are here collected to acknowledge and honor the contribution one man has made to the study of photography. The topics range from the early decades of photography in England and France, to a reassessment of the relationship between photography and Impressionism, to examinations of three major American photographers, Timothy O'Sullivan, Alfred Stieglitz, and Edward Weston. These essays exemplify the broadening and enrichment of the field that Newhall remarks upon in his introduction. He also recounts his early interest and education in photography and the events that led to his first scholarly endeavors in its history."--Page 4 de la couverture.
